    The answer to this question can depend on the nature of your wisdom teeth removal.  Most claims for extractions are sent to your dental insurance first, not your health insurance. If the wisdom teeth are what's called 'boney impactions', the claim will be sent to your health insurance company to coordination benefit with your dental plan,  since that treatment is covered under health insurance.
